mirror of
https://git.proxmox.com/git/mirror_frr
synced 2025-08-05 02:46:37 +00:00
*: require semicolon after FRR_CFG_DEFAULT_*
... again ... Signed-off-by: David Lamparter <equinox@diac24.net>
This commit is contained in:
parent
80413c2073
commit
67b0f40c98
@ -37,15 +37,15 @@ DEFINE_HOOK(bgp_snmp_init_stats, (struct bgp *bgp), (bgp));
|
|||||||
FRR_CFG_DEFAULT_ULONG(BGP_CONNECT_RETRY,
|
FRR_CFG_DEFAULT_ULONG(BGP_CONNECT_RETRY,
|
||||||
{ .val_ulong = 10, .match_profile = "datacenter", },
|
{ .val_ulong = 10, .match_profile = "datacenter", },
|
||||||
{ .val_ulong = 120 },
|
{ .val_ulong = 120 },
|
||||||
)
|
);
|
||||||
FRR_CFG_DEFAULT_ULONG(BGP_HOLDTIME,
|
FRR_CFG_DEFAULT_ULONG(BGP_HOLDTIME,
|
||||||
{ .val_ulong = 9, .match_profile = "datacenter", },
|
{ .val_ulong = 9, .match_profile = "datacenter", },
|
||||||
{ .val_ulong = 180 },
|
{ .val_ulong = 180 },
|
||||||
)
|
);
|
||||||
FRR_CFG_DEFAULT_ULONG(BGP_KEEPALIVE,
|
FRR_CFG_DEFAULT_ULONG(BGP_KEEPALIVE,
|
||||||
{ .val_ulong = 3, .match_profile = "datacenter", },
|
{ .val_ulong = 3, .match_profile = "datacenter", },
|
||||||
{ .val_ulong = 60 },
|
{ .val_ulong = 60 },
|
||||||
)
|
);
|
||||||
|
|
||||||
int routing_control_plane_protocols_name_validate(
|
int routing_control_plane_protocols_name_validate(
|
||||||
struct nb_cb_create_args *args)
|
struct nb_cb_create_args *args)
|
||||||
|
@ -85,44 +85,44 @@ FRR_CFG_DEFAULT_BOOL(BGP_IMPORT_CHECK,
|
|||||||
.match_version = "< 7.4",
|
.match_version = "< 7.4",
|
||||||
},
|
},
|
||||||
{ .val_bool = true },
|
{ .val_bool = true },
|
||||||
)
|
);
|
||||||
FRR_CFG_DEFAULT_BOOL(BGP_SHOW_HOSTNAME,
|
FRR_CFG_DEFAULT_BOOL(BGP_SHOW_HOSTNAME,
|
||||||
{ .val_bool = true, .match_profile = "datacenter", },
|
{ .val_bool = true, .match_profile = "datacenter", },
|
||||||
{ .val_bool = false },
|
{ .val_bool = false },
|
||||||
)
|
);
|
||||||
FRR_CFG_DEFAULT_BOOL(BGP_SHOW_NEXTHOP_HOSTNAME,
|
FRR_CFG_DEFAULT_BOOL(BGP_SHOW_NEXTHOP_HOSTNAME,
|
||||||
{ .val_bool = true, .match_profile = "datacenter", },
|
{ .val_bool = true, .match_profile = "datacenter", },
|
||||||
{ .val_bool = false },
|
{ .val_bool = false },
|
||||||
)
|
);
|
||||||
FRR_CFG_DEFAULT_BOOL(BGP_LOG_NEIGHBOR_CHANGES,
|
FRR_CFG_DEFAULT_BOOL(BGP_LOG_NEIGHBOR_CHANGES,
|
||||||
{ .val_bool = true, .match_profile = "datacenter", },
|
{ .val_bool = true, .match_profile = "datacenter", },
|
||||||
{ .val_bool = false },
|
{ .val_bool = false },
|
||||||
)
|
);
|
||||||
FRR_CFG_DEFAULT_BOOL(BGP_DETERMINISTIC_MED,
|
FRR_CFG_DEFAULT_BOOL(BGP_DETERMINISTIC_MED,
|
||||||
{ .val_bool = true, .match_profile = "datacenter", },
|
{ .val_bool = true, .match_profile = "datacenter", },
|
||||||
{ .val_bool = false },
|
{ .val_bool = false },
|
||||||
)
|
);
|
||||||
FRR_CFG_DEFAULT_ULONG(BGP_CONNECT_RETRY,
|
FRR_CFG_DEFAULT_ULONG(BGP_CONNECT_RETRY,
|
||||||
{ .val_ulong = 10, .match_profile = "datacenter", },
|
{ .val_ulong = 10, .match_profile = "datacenter", },
|
||||||
{ .val_ulong = 120 },
|
{ .val_ulong = 120 },
|
||||||
)
|
);
|
||||||
FRR_CFG_DEFAULT_ULONG(BGP_HOLDTIME,
|
FRR_CFG_DEFAULT_ULONG(BGP_HOLDTIME,
|
||||||
{ .val_ulong = 9, .match_profile = "datacenter", },
|
{ .val_ulong = 9, .match_profile = "datacenter", },
|
||||||
{ .val_ulong = 180 },
|
{ .val_ulong = 180 },
|
||||||
)
|
);
|
||||||
FRR_CFG_DEFAULT_ULONG(BGP_KEEPALIVE,
|
FRR_CFG_DEFAULT_ULONG(BGP_KEEPALIVE,
|
||||||
{ .val_ulong = 3, .match_profile = "datacenter", },
|
{ .val_ulong = 3, .match_profile = "datacenter", },
|
||||||
{ .val_ulong = 60 },
|
{ .val_ulong = 60 },
|
||||||
)
|
);
|
||||||
FRR_CFG_DEFAULT_BOOL(BGP_EBGP_REQUIRES_POLICY,
|
FRR_CFG_DEFAULT_BOOL(BGP_EBGP_REQUIRES_POLICY,
|
||||||
{ .val_bool = false, .match_profile = "datacenter", },
|
{ .val_bool = false, .match_profile = "datacenter", },
|
||||||
{ .val_bool = false, .match_version = "< 7.4", },
|
{ .val_bool = false, .match_version = "< 7.4", },
|
||||||
{ .val_bool = true },
|
{ .val_bool = true },
|
||||||
)
|
);
|
||||||
FRR_CFG_DEFAULT_BOOL(BGP_SUPPRESS_DUPLICATES,
|
FRR_CFG_DEFAULT_BOOL(BGP_SUPPRESS_DUPLICATES,
|
||||||
{ .val_bool = false, .match_version = "< 7.6", },
|
{ .val_bool = false, .match_version = "< 7.6", },
|
||||||
{ .val_bool = true },
|
{ .val_bool = true },
|
||||||
)
|
);
|
||||||
|
|
||||||
DEFINE_HOOK(bgp_inst_config_write,
|
DEFINE_HOOK(bgp_inst_config_write,
|
||||||
(struct bgp *bgp, struct vty *vty),
|
(struct bgp *bgp, struct vty *vty),
|
||||||
|
@ -98,7 +98,8 @@ struct frr_default {
|
|||||||
static void _dfltinit_##varname(void) \
|
static void _dfltinit_##varname(void) \
|
||||||
{ \
|
{ \
|
||||||
frr_default_add(&_dflt_##varname); \
|
frr_default_add(&_dflt_##varname); \
|
||||||
}
|
} \
|
||||||
|
MACRO_REQUIRE_SEMICOLON() /* end */
|
||||||
|
|
||||||
/* use:
|
/* use:
|
||||||
* FRR_CFG_DEFAULT_LONG(SHARP_BLUNTNESS,
|
* FRR_CFG_DEFAULT_LONG(SHARP_BLUNTNESS,
|
||||||
|
@ -58,7 +58,7 @@ DEFINE_QOBJ_TYPE(ospf6);
|
|||||||
FRR_CFG_DEFAULT_BOOL(OSPF6_LOG_ADJACENCY_CHANGES,
|
FRR_CFG_DEFAULT_BOOL(OSPF6_LOG_ADJACENCY_CHANGES,
|
||||||
{ .val_bool = true, .match_profile = "datacenter", },
|
{ .val_bool = true, .match_profile = "datacenter", },
|
||||||
{ .val_bool = false },
|
{ .val_bool = false },
|
||||||
)
|
);
|
||||||
|
|
||||||
/* global ospf6d variable */
|
/* global ospf6d variable */
|
||||||
static struct ospf6_master ospf6_master;
|
static struct ospf6_master ospf6_master;
|
||||||
|
@ -60,7 +60,7 @@
|
|||||||
FRR_CFG_DEFAULT_BOOL(OSPF_LOG_ADJACENCY_CHANGES,
|
FRR_CFG_DEFAULT_BOOL(OSPF_LOG_ADJACENCY_CHANGES,
|
||||||
{ .val_bool = true, .match_profile = "datacenter", },
|
{ .val_bool = true, .match_profile = "datacenter", },
|
||||||
{ .val_bool = false },
|
{ .val_bool = false },
|
||||||
)
|
);
|
||||||
|
|
||||||
static const char *const ospf_network_type_str[] = {
|
static const char *const ospf_network_type_str[] = {
|
||||||
"Null", "POINTOPOINT", "BROADCAST", "NBMA", "POINTOMULTIPOINT",
|
"Null", "POINTOPOINT", "BROADCAST", "NBMA", "POINTOMULTIPOINT",
|
||||||
|
Loading…
Reference in New Issue
Block a user